Birth is a natural, healthy, life-giving
event which you may choose to share with your family and friends in
an atmosphere of joy and trust.
Research shows that planned homebirth
for low-risk women, attended by a suitably experienced registered
midwife, is as safe, if not safer than, hospital birth.
The Homebirth Network of SA is a community
group which supports and encourages women in their quest for a safe,
fulfilling and empowering birth experience.
The group
also works for changes in the health care system in order to better
accommodate the needs of women who choose to birth at home.

Our coffee mornings are open to all and are a great
place to learn about homebirth. Local Midwives and Doulas attend regularly,
along with those planning to birth at home and those who have already
done so. We have an information table overflowing with take-home literature
as well as our library, which is open for browsing and from which
members may borrow. Kids are welcome and are catered for with a toy
room off the side of the main hall as well as access to an outdoor
playground and kiddie sized toilets!
